Kuldeep Mathur, J. - This application for bail under Section 439 Cr.P.C. has been filed by the petitioner who has been arrested in connection with F.I.R. No.183/2022, registered at Police Station Shastri Nagar, Jodhpur, for the offences punishable under Sections 221, 222, 223, 224, 225, 166A & 120-B IPC.
2. Heard learned counsel for the petitioner as also the learned Public Prosecutor and perused the material available on record.
3. Learned counsel for the petitioner submits that similarly situated co-accused Ramkishore (CRLMB No.10246/2022), Radhey Shyam (CRLMB No.9703/2022), Narendra Kumar (CRLMB No.10994/2022), Sukhveer Singh (CRLMB No.10957/2022) have already been enlarged on bail by Co-ordinate Benches of this Court vide orders dated 17.08.2022 and 23.08.2022 respectively and the case of present petitioner is not distinguishable to those of the co-accused. The petitioner is in judicial custody and trial of the case will take sufficiently long time, therefore, the benefit of bail should be granted to the accused-petitioner.
4. Learned Public Prosecutor has vehemently opposed the bail application.
